1. Role on the layout

The RB1110 is a DCC command station (centralka): it generates DCC on the track, manages locomotive slots, and exposes several industry protocols for handhelds, feedback modules, and PC/tablet software.

In a BigFred deployment the Pi host runs loco-server and one dcc-bus daemon per attached command station. Drivers use the web UI; the daemon talks to the RB1110 over the network — there is no USB cable from the Pi to the central on the supported path.

2. Models

RB1110 RB1110-Mini
Dimensions 90 × 110 × 45 mm 100 × 104 × 22 mm
Voltage/current indicator (LED) yes no
DCC-Sniff input (external command station) no yes
Expansion port (e.g. Märklin MyWorld IR receiver) no yes
Other protocol features identical identical

Both models include: XpressNet, s88-N, RS-Bus, LocoNet (RJ12), USB-C, and a built-in Wi-Fi module.


3. Technical specifications

Parameter Value
DCC standard NMRA DCC
Power supply DC 12–19 V, min. 3.4 A
DCC output voltage depends on the PSU, max. 3 A
Locomotive addresses 1–10239
Active locomotives (slots) up to 60 simultaneously
Accessory addresses 1–2044
Speed steps 28 and 128
Decoder functions F0–F63 (hardware); BigFred over Z21 supports F0–F31 — see §8
Firmware updates RailBOX: Railroad Control app

3.1 Load and current capacity

The maximum instantaneous load on the command station is 3 A. With a single booster this limits how many trains and accessories can run at once.

Typical current draw (manufacturer figures):

Decoder type ~Current
Drive (no sound) ~0.2 A
Drive + sound ~0.3 A
Wagon lighting (LED strip) ~0.05 A

With several sound-equipped locomotives it is easy to approach the 3 A limit — then an additional DCC booster is needed (e.g. a RailBOX unit with LocoNet).

Locomotive slots (60) are the command station's logical limit (active addresses on the DCC bus), independent of the ampere limit. BigFred does not impose its own slot limit beyond what the command station provides.


4. Supported protocols

The command station implements the protocols listed by RailBOX (trademarks belong to their respective owners):

Protocol Use
DCC (NMRA) Locomotive and accessory control on the track
XpressNet® v4.0 Handhelds (Lokmouse, Multimaus, Rocomouse, Lenz LH01/LH90/LH100)
LocoNet® Handhelds (FRED, wired Piko SmartControl), feedback modules
LocoNet®-TCP/IP Network control (LocoNet over TCP)
Z21® (LAN/UDP) PC/tablet apps (Roco Z21, BigFred, JMRI, Rocrail, …)
LenzLAN Network control (e.g. GBBKolejka, TrainController)
WiThrottle Mobile apps (Engine Driver, …)
S88, LocoNet®, RS-Bus Feedback modules
RailCom®, DCCA Decoder detection, dynamic addressing, PoM — see §5

4.1 Physical connections

Connector Function
TRACK DCC output to the layout (+ separate programming track)
LocoNet (RJ12) Handhelds, boosters, S88/LocoNet modules
XpressNet Lenz/Roco handhelds
s88-N S88 modules
RS-Bus RS-Bus modules
USB-C PC connection (Lenz LI100F / LI101 protocols — see §7)

Manufacturer warning: do not use track clips with a built-in capacitor (e.g. Piko 55270) — they are intended for DC, not DCC pulse power; they can damage the command station.


5. RailCom and DCCA

The RB1110 has a RailCom receiver and supports DCCA (NMRA S-9.2.1.1 — dynamic addressing):

These features are primarily delivered by the RailBOX: Railroad Control app. BigFred does not implement automatic RailCom/DCCA address assignment — it uses static DCC addresses configured in the vehicle catalogue.

Exhibition / multi-central tip (RailBOX, forum): when locomotives already have fixed addresses, disable “decoder detection system” in the app — dynamic RailCom/DCCA assignment is unnecessary and can interfere with adding locos after a firmware update (e.g. loco reads CV on the programming track but does not respond on the main track).

6. Wi-Fi — network setup

The command station has a built-in Wi-Fi module. Two common scenarios:

6.1 AP mode (direct connection to the command station)

Parameter Value
SSID RAILROAD
Password 12345678
Command station IP 192.168.4.111

The phone/tablet joins the RAILROAD network; in the RailBOX app enter IP 192.168.4.111. Some mobile devices may drop the connection while looking for Internet — §6.2 is preferable in that case.

Wi-Fi configuration page (browser): after joining RAILROAD, open http://192.168.4.111.

  1. Connect a PC to the command station's AP (RAILROAD / 12345678).
  2. Open http://192.168.4.111.
  3. Enter your home network SSID and password; submit the form.
  4. When connected, the Status field should show Connected, and IP — the address assigned by the router.

6.3 Shared LAN — parallel services

When the RB1110 and the BigFred host (e.g. Raspberry Pi) are on the same IP network:

Service Transport Port Client Since
Z21® LAN UDP 21105 BigFred dcc-bus, JMRI, Rocrail, iTrain, TrainController all
LocoNet®-TCP/IP TCP 5560 BigFred loconet_tcp (best-effort — §8.2) firmware ≥ 8.0
LenzLAN TCP 5550 GBBKolejka, TrainController firmware ≥ 8.0
WiThrottle TCP 12090 Engine Driver, other WiThrottle apps firmware ≥ 8.0

Ports 5560, 5550, and 12090 were confirmed by RailBOX on Modelarstwo.info (Oct 2025). All four services are reachable over Wi-Fi once the command station is on the home/club LAN — no USB or serial bridge required.

Do not confuse port 5550 with XpressNet over TCP. A forum user reported connection timeouts when pointing iTrain at host:5550 expecting XpressNet; RailBOX clarified that 5550 is LenzLAN and recommends Z21 (UDP 21105) for PC integration instead. XpressNet remains on the dedicated XpressNet connector (wired handhelds).

BigFred requires stable UDP to port 21105 (Z21). Firewall and VLAN rules must allow Pi → RB1110:21105/udp.

For packet capture/debugging, Wireshark includes a Roco Z21 dissector (manufacturer note, same thread).


7. USB — DCC Command Interface

The command station exposes USB-C as a virtual serial port (CDC ACM). This is for PC software using Lenz LI100F / Lenz LI101 protocols (GBBKolejka, TrainController, JMRI in USB mode) — not the BigFred integration path.

7.1 USB identification (lsusb)

Device connected to the host (workshop example):

Bus 003 Device 005: ID 28e9:018a GDMicroelectronics DCC Command Interface
Field Value
idVendor 0x28e9 — GDMicroelectronics (chip vendor; label: RailBOX Electronics)
idProduct 0x018a — DCC Command Interface
iManufacturer RailBOX Electronics
iProduct DCC Command Interface
iSerial GD32F150 (MCU)
bcdUSB 2.00
Class CDC Communications + CDC Data (Abstract Control Model, AT protocol)
Speed Full Speed (12 Mbps)
Bus power max 100 mA

Interface descriptors:

Interface Class Endpoints
0 — Communications CDC ACM (modem) EP 2 IN (interrupt, 8 B)
1 — Data CDC Data EP 3 OUT, EP 1 IN (bulk, 64 B)

Typical Linux device path: /dev/ttyACM*. The kernel cdc_acm driver handles this interface without vendor-specific drivers.

BigFred does not use this port — the dcc-bus daemon connects over Z21/UDP (or optionally LocoNet-TCP), see §8.


8. BigFred integration

RailBOX documents Z21® as the primary PC/tablet integration path. BigFred follows that: for the RB1110 use z21, not loconet_serial + Uhlenbrock 63120 adapter.

Catalogue field (command_stations) Value
Kind z21
Connection URI udp://192.168.0.111:21105 (host = command station IP; port optional, defaults to 21105)
Speed steps 128 (match decoders / layout settings)

URI parser: pkgs/bigfred/dcc-bus/service/station/driver.go.

Example daemon invocation:

dcc-bus \
  --station-kind z21 \
  --station-uri "udp://192.168.0.111:21105" \
  --speed-steps 128 \
  …

Driver: pkgs/loco/commandstation/z21.go. Protocol: docs/bigfred/protos/z21.md.

BigFred capabilities over Z21 (RB1110):

Feature Supported
Speed / direction yes
Functions F0–F31 yes
Functions F32–F63 no (BigFred driver limit; RB1110 hardware supports F63)
State observation from handheld / other session yes (LAN_X_LOCO_INFO, broadcast flags)
CV (programming track) yes (within Z21 driver limits)
Automatic RailCom detection no (requires RailBOX app)

8.2 Alternative: LocoNet over TCP (best-effort)

The RB1110 advertises LocoNet®-TCP/IP. BigFred has a loconet_tcp driver (LocoNetOverTcp — SEND / RECEIVE lines):

Field Value
Kind loconet_tcp
Connection URI tcp://192.168.0.111:5560 (port 5560 since firmware ≥ 8.0)

The official RailBOX PDF does not list the TCP port; 5560 comes from the manufacturer's forum post (Oct 2025). Requires firmware ≥ 8.0. The loconet_tcp + RB1110 combination is not officially supported in the BigFred runbook — see 07-z21-command-stations.md §7.5.

BigFred loconet_serial / loconet_tcp limits (F0–F8, no CV) — loconet.go — are another reason to prefer Z21.

8.3 What not to use with BigFred

Connection Reason
USB (28e9:018a) Lenz LI100F/LI101 protocol; no driver in dcc-bus
Uhlenbrock 63120 on LocoNet RJ12 Path for DR5000; RB1110 integrates over LAN
RailBOX app only BigFred is a multi-session web hub alongside handhelds

The LocoNet RJ12 port remains for FRED and wired Piko SmartControl handhelds and feedback modules — in parallel with BigFred on Z21.

8.4 Handheld compatibility (forum reports)

Device RB1110 Notes
Digitrax FRED (LocoNet) yes Wired LocoNet
Roco multiMAUS 10835 (XpressNet cable) yes Works in all Roco modes including “slave”; reported trouble-free
Roco wlanMAUS 10813 (Wi-Fi) unclear Not confirmed by manufacturer for RB1110; short battery life reported by users
Piko SmartControl (wireless) no Not supported on RB1110; only via DCC-Sniff on RB1110-Mini (support planned)

For PC/throttle-hub use, RailBOX explicitly steers developers toward Z21 over Wi-Fi, not XpressNet or LenzLAN — aligned with BigFred's z21 driver.


9. BigFred setup (summary)

  1. Network: RB1110 on the same LAN as the Pi; fixed IP (e.g. 192.168.0.111).
  2. Admin → Command stations: create an entry, e.g. RB1110 (Z21), kind z21, URI udp://192.168.0.111:21105, speed steps 128.
  3. Layout: attach the command station to a layout (POST /api/v1/layouts/{id}/command-stations).
  4. Supervisord starts dcc-bus-<layout>-<station> — see 16-dcc-bus/02-process-model-and-cli.md.
  5. Driver: in the throttle, pick the command station from the layout list.

One writer per command station: a concurrent RailBOX mobile app or another Z21 client may compete for slots — a typical protocol constraint, not a BigFred bug.


10. Bring-up checklist

Common issues: wrong IP, DHCP changed the address, firewall blocking UDP 21105, command station Wi-Fi sleep, another app holding the Z21 session.
